An open industry association

promoting the rapid adoption of safe, low voltage DC power distribution and use in commercial building interiors.

Membership Benefits

To create a robust system of organizations impacting the commercial building arena, the EMerge Alliance has created a variety of membership opportunities.

The membership description, rights and costs are described below for each membership tier.

Governing Member

Description: Founding and/or Board Members who are adding significant resources to establish and grow the Alliance
Rights: Full voting and membership rights
Membership Dues:
Annual Dues: $50,000
Requires approval by Board of Directors

Participating Member

Description: Key suppliers of products and technology that comply with the standard
Rights: Limited voting for committee proceedings, has a voice in development of specifications, as well as total access to all specifications
Membership Dues:
Annual Dues: $10,000

General Member

Description: Organizations wanting to use products from members for use in buildings who need a deeper knowledge of the standard
Rights: Access to completed specification is provided prior to public availability; may attend general meetings
Membership Dues:
Annual Dues: $5,000

Supporting Member

Description: Architects, engineers, consultants, owners and other relevant companies or organizations where mutual cooperation can facilitate the use of the standard
Rights: No voting rights, may attend general meetings as determined by Board
Membership Dues:
Annual Dues: $350

Liaison Member

Description: Designed for other standards organizations to facilitate mutual development, cooperation and integration of the EMerge Standard
Rights: No voting rights, may attend meetings/serve on select panels, officially listed as a part of the Alliance
Membership Dues:
No Charge.

Advisory Council Member

Description: Membership for individuals whose vision and leadership impact the commercial building sector
Rights: Serve on selected panels and make recommendations to the Board
Membership Dues:
No Charge.
Annual invitation by the Board of Directors only.
